Niche Grades

Niche grades and rankings are calculated using dozens of public data sets and millions of reviews. Niche data scientists and user researchers rigorously analyze data and user opinions to assess the key aspects of K-12 Schools, Colleges, and Places to Live. Every month, millions of students and families use the Niche grades and report cards to find the right school or neighborhood.

GreatSchools Rating
The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.

3.0 Senior
10/2/2024
Triton High School is an average school with no features that separate us from the other school in our area. Our school doesn't promote clubs/sports very much so the community factor within our school isn't very strong. With no time allotted during the day for these extracurricular it makes being active in them extremely hard for students. This is because not everyone has the ability to meet before or after school. Overall, the school is middle of the pack.
